Why the Right Packaging Machinery Supplier Matters

Packaging machinery is a long-term investment—one that needs to run reliably every day with minimal interruption. A strong supplier relationship ensures:

  • Reduced downtime thanks to local service and parts availability
  • Smooth installation and commissioning
  • Correct product selection for your throughput, product type, and workflow
  • Lower long-term costs through preventive maintenance and proper setup
  • Scalability as your business grows and your packaging line evolves

Choosing poorly can lead to equipment that doesn’t fit your process, expensive consumable usage, or support delays that stop production.

4. Evaluate Their Onboarding & Installation Process

Proper installation determines how well your machinery runs for the next decade.

A reliable supplier will:

  • Conduct a site assessment
  • Recommend machine placement and layout
  • Integrate conveyors or line controls if needed
  • Provide operator training
  • Perform test runs and commissioning with real product
  • Set up routine maintenance schedules

If a supplier simply “drops off” the equipment, that’s a red flag.

5. Check Their After-Sales Support and Service Capability

Support is one of the biggest differentiators between a reliable supplier and a risky one.

Ask about:

  • Response times for breakdowns
  • Availability of spare parts locally
  • Technician coverage in Melbourne and regional Victoria
  • Service plans or preventive maintenance options
  • Phone troubleshooting support
  • Loan units or temporary replacements

Downtime costs money. Your supplier should be geared to minimise it.

6. Consider Whether They Understand Your Industry

Different industries have vastly different packaging needs.

For example:

  • Food & Beverage: hygiene, stainless steel options, high speed, temperature control
  • Pharma & Medtech: precision sealing, tamper-evident requirements
  • E-commerce & Fulfilment: fast carton sealing, variable box sizes
  • Manufacturing: heavy-duty equipment, custom carton sizes, automated pallet wrapping
  • Fresh Produce: breathable films, gentle handling, traceability

A good supplier won’t just sell you a machine—they’ll tailor solutions based on your production realities.

7. Look for Transparent Pricing and Clear Cost-of-Ownership Information

Price matters—but total lifetime cost matters more.

A reliable supplier will be upfront about:

  • Machine price
  • Consumables usage (stretch film, tape, strapping, etc.)
  • Energy efficiency
  • Expected maintenance costs
  • Parts availability and pricing
  • Warranty inclusions

Avoid suppliers who cannot clearly explain consumable usage rates or maintenance requirements. That’s where hidden costs often appear.

8. Confirm They Offer Training and Operator Support

Even the best machine performs poorly if operators aren’t trained.

Ask whether the supplier provides:

  • Onsite operator training sessions
  • Clear manuals and video guides
  • Troubleshooting resources
  • Ongoing training for new staff
  • Refresher courses

Training reduces mistakes, improves efficiency, and prolongs machine life.
